There are two things I would like it if the spell checker could handle.

<b>A</b>merican

Will trigger a spelling exception. I wish it did not. It should act as if tags were not there.


ne&eacute; will trigger a spelling exception. I would like it if it converted entities to Unicode chars then did the spell checks. I have all kinds of words on my website with accented letters.

There are some tags tags that should be invisible to the spell checker like <big> <strong> <i> and others that should act like a space e.g.
<a> <br><p><dt><tr><td>...

I've been working on this spelling feature today (in v10.0149). If anyone would like to test it then please PM me. Thanks.

UPDATE: These are the elements it should ignore when in the middle of a word: "b", "big", "em", "font", "i", "small", "span", "strong", "u"

roedygr wrote:ne&eacute; will trigger a spelling exception. I would like it if it converted entities to Unicode chars then did the spell checks. I have all kinds of words on my website with accented letters.


The validator engine spell checker (but not the editor spell checker) should convert character references when doing spell checks. Are you sure it Is not doing this? Also, please make sure the word is in an active dictionary.

If you are still having issues, then please send me a sample document.
